Ann Herendeen, a native New Yorker and lifelong resident of Brooklyn, received a B.A. in English from Princeton University and an M.L.S. from Pratt Institute. She works as a cataloging librarian specializing in natural history. Ann's first novel, Phyllida and the Brotherhood of Philander, was published in 2008.

Audacious and masterful.True to Austens spirit, Ann Herendeen has given us a compelling, and sexual, novel of manners.Pamela Regis, author of A Natural History of the Romance Novel Ann Herendeens Pride/Prejudicea novel of Mr. Darcy, Elizabeth Bennett, and their other lovesrevisits the classic Jane Austen work to fill in the gaps that the original left unexplained and unexplored. Ingenious, brazen, and unrelentingly entertainingyet always appreciative and respectful of one of the worlds most beloved literary worksthis masterful reinvention by the acclaimed author of Phyllida and the Brotherhood of Philander is truly a Pride and Prejudice for the 21st Century. A tale of intertwined passions that must be resolved through honesty and forgiveness, the humbling of pride and freedom from prejudice.
